Villa fans back Mrs Warnock
« on: August 30, 2012, 07:25:28 PM »
birminghammail.net

Aston Villa WAG Laura Warnock has thanked supporters for their backing after her Twitter ordeal was revealed by the Birmingham Mail.
 
We told how the wife of defender Stephen Warnock was sent vicious messages by a handful of fans after she innocently asked the score during Saturday’s loss to Everton.
 
Laura wrote that she was “shocked” by the abuse and insisted she had not intended to wind up the supporters.
 
But she was in a happier mood after fans who read the story tweeted their backing.
 

Laura wrote: “Thanks for lovely messages of the Villa fans. Appreciate they are not all the same.”
 
She posted the update after one Villa follower wrote: “Sorry to hear the bad messages you had from fans. I think maybe they were frustrated at loss but still unwarranted.”
 
And another Twitter user wrote: “Good on you for standing up for yourself. We need more women like you. Plus, you’re beautiful.”
